Hello friends

I, like probably many other people on here, have spent a great deal of time listening to the live recordings of AC over the last however many years of my life. I feel like I have a lot of experience diving deep into obscure recordings to discover exciting new highlights of their creative output. I want to create something- a playlist, an "anthology," idk- something that brings together all of the best recordings into one spot that's accessible for people who dont have the time to dive so deep.

I'm not saying I'm setting out to make the ultimate one- just the one with my favorites, and I'm curious to see what other people would put on their ultimate AC live collection.

Shows? individual songs? split up into eras? put ideas in this thread

dud


Post Posted:

cool idea, would definitely listen to whatever you guys put together

if it goes the route of compiling song suggestions, a couple of songs i absolutely adore that i felt never got as much love as they deserved:

1. island chase from the 2010-11-02 deakin show at must hall of williamsburg

great deakin track that i was bummed didn't make it onto sleep cycle, up there with 2011 avey/from a beach/glasslands etc as far as unrecorded AC gems go

2. footy from the 2010-01-18 Paris boot

really early sketch of footy that is completely different from the album version, totally beautiful, sounds like it belongs with the noah's ark tracks. the part where he goes "holding up, i'm holding up, i'm weighed down" kills me every time without fail. also "watched my father wiiittheeerr aaawwwaaay" and "i just want to be a happy man...man, i'm trying hard" fuck :negative:

just the early deakin boots in general man, had those on constant rotation all of 2010, and the vibe of the early 2010 shows are totally different from the late 2010 shows too, both awesome in their own ways and worth checking out

beginning to think '06 AC is my favorite for live recordings. OG versions of Strawberry Jam/Water Curses songs, spirited versions of Sung Tongs & Feels material... they were still doing the weird ramshackle indie band thing and sounded so entirely free, jam-packed with ideas & dreams... everything which would be realized within the next 3 years...

thanks to rampface for the full video of the Phili show on March 22nd 2006... probably the greatest AC performance i have ever seen. all four of the dudes are on point and locked in the entire time
